Contents
Introduction 1. The enduring relevance of Karl Marx / Paul Prew Thomas Rotta, Tony Smith, and Matt Vidal -- Pt. I : Foundations 2. Historical Materialism / Paul Blackledge -- 3. Class and Class Struggle / Henry Heller -- 4. Forces of production and relations of production / David Laibman -- 5. The eight steps in Marx's dialectical method / Bertell Ollman -- 6. Ideology as alienated socialization / Jan Rehmann -- 7. Marx's conceptualization of value in capital / Geert Reuten -- 8. Value and class / Alan Freeman -- 9. Money / Leda Maria Paulani -- 10. Capital / Andrew Kliman -- 11. Capital : A revolutionary social form / Patrick Murray -- 12. The grammar of capital : wealth in against and beyond value / John Holloway -- 13. Work and exploitation in capitalism : the labor process and the valorization process / Matt vidal -- 14. Capital in general and competition : the production and distribution of surplus value / Fred Moseley -- 15. Reproduction and crisis in capitalist economies / Deepankar Basu -- 16. The capitalist state and state power / Bob Jessop -- 17. Capitalist social reproduction : the Contradiction between production and social reproduction under capitalism / Martha Gimenez -- 18. Marx, technology and the pathological future of capitalism / Tony Smith -- 19. Alienation or why capitalism is bad for us / Dan Swain -- 20. The commodification of knowledge and information / Tomas Rotta and Rodrigo Teixeira -- Pt. II : Labor, Class, and Social Divisions -- 21. Labor unions and movements / Barry Eidlin -- 22. Migration and mobility of labor / Nicholas De Genova -- 23. Race, class and revolution and twenty-first century : lessons from the league of revolutionary black workers / Walda Katz-Fishman and Jerome Scott -- 24. Nationalism, class, and revolution / Kevin Anderson -- Pt, III : Capitalist States and Spaces -- 26. Capitalist crises and the state / Leo Panitch and Sam Gindin -- 27. European integration / Magnus Ryner -- 28. The urbanization of capital and production of capitalist natures / Erik Swyngedouw -- Pt IV : Accumulation, crisis, and class struggle in the core countries -- 29.
